CITY OF SEATTLE v. MORROW

No. 32621.

45 Wn.2d 27 (1954)

273 P.2d 238

THE CITY OF SEATTLE, Respondent, v. VEIDA S. MORROW, Appellant.

The Supreme Court of Washington, Department Two.

July 8, 1954.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Max R. Nicolai, for appellant.

A.C. Van Soelen and C.V. Hoard, for respondent.


SCHWELLENBACH, J.

Veida S. Morrow was charged in justice court in Seattle as follows:

"M.E. READY being first duly sworn says: That on or about April 29th, 1952, at the City of Seattle, in King County, Washington, the said defendant did willfully and unlawfully:

operate a motor vehicle along and upon a public highway, in the said City, to wit: upon East Madison Street in such a manner as to endanger or be likely to endanger, other persons...
